How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Woodbrook?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Woodbrook Studio Apartments | $1,424 | $600 | $3,100 |
| Woodbrook 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,626 | $550 | $4,270 |
| Woodbrook 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,945 | $949 | $5,462 |
| Woodbrook 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,123 | $884 | $4,715 |
| Woodbrook 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,832 | $983 | $3,600 |
